Output 6a8ec91b061c83eb7b231a1a1606fdb684ec7fb825d6fd8e7c977c427a5555a2:21

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35b7300360ad333f2a4b20ed678ac68d41cda234 OP_EQUAL
address
9wLHvei83hZKw91cUoTVgXZDgg46oXjPmd
transaction
6a8ec91b061c83eb7b231a1a1606fdb684ec7fb825d6fd8e7c977c427a5555a2